I also have this problem and it has everything to do with the fact the game launches from the Origin client (even if you manually add the ME2Game.exe to Nvidia Control Panel and launch from that executable rather than masseffect2.exe this problem persists.) I know this is the case, because when I install the game directly from the original retail box discs that I still happen to have, I can force anti-aliasing settings properly and the game looks very sharp. Not the case with the Origin game client, though. It's very disappointing that the Origin client interferes with the Nvidia settings in this manner.
